Why is my number pad not working on my Dell keyboard?
Check if Number Lock has been disabled in BIOS. Start the laptop and press F2 before the laptop boots into Windows i.e. when the Dell logo is on the screen. When in BIOS use the arrow keys to navigate through the menus. Go to the Post Behavior menu > Numlock Enable and verify that it shows enabled.
How do I unlock the number pad on my Dell keyboard?
Press the “Fn” key, normally located in the lower left corner of the keyboard next to the “CTRL” key, and the “F11” key at the same time. Depending on the particular Dell laptop model, the “F11” key may say “Num Lock” or may have an icon of a keypad.
How do I fix number pad on keyboard not working?
Fix: Keyboard Number Pad Not Working
- Method 1: Unplug the keyboard and plug it into a different USB port.
- Method 2: Uninstall (and then reinstall) the keyboard’s drivers.
- Method 3: Disable the Turn on Mouse Keys option in the Ease of Access Center.
- Method 4: Replace your keyboard.

How do I turn on my numeric keyboard on my laptop?
- Click the Start button –> All Programs –> Accessories –> Ease of Access, and then click On-Screen Keyboard. A keyboard appears on the screen.
- Click Options and check Turn on numeric keypad and click OK.
How do I turn on NumLock on my keyboard?
On a notebook computer keyboard, while holding down the FN key, press either the NUM LOCK or SCROLL LOCK to enable the function. Press the same key combination again to disable the function. On a desktop computer keyboard, press NUM LOCK or SCROLL LOCK to enable the function, and press it again to disable the function.

Why is my 10 key pad not working?
In Windows, search for and open Control Panel. In Control Panel, click Ease of Access. In the Ease of Access Center, click Change how your keyboard works. Uncheck the option for Turn on Mouse Keys, and then click OK.

How to turn on number pad?
1) Click on the start menu button or press the [Windows] key on your keyboard. 2) Type osk. 3) Press the [Enter] key. You can also type osk in the Windows search bar and then press [Enter]. 4) Click on the Options key. An options window will appear. 5) Check the box next to Turn on numeric key pad. 6) Click on the OK button at the bottom of the options window. 7) You should now see a Num Lock key on the on-screen keyboard. You can use this key to turn the Num Lock function on and off.
